Skip to main content

Senior Fullstack Engineer (JS/React+Java)

JavaJavaScriptTypeScriptSass
Today
fullstacksenior
I

Intellias

Kyiv
Job Typefull time

About the Position

Join Intellias to build the next generation of digital banking for 18M users with a focus on evolving an enterprise-grade backend platform for a leading Ukrainian bank. You will design and develop high-quality Java-based applications while ensuring performance and scalability for millions of end users.

Responsibilities7

  • Design and develop high-quality Java-based applications.
  • Create detailed technical specifications for applications.
  • Troubleshoot and debug applications.
  • Ensure applications meet performance and scalability requirements.
  • Work closely with other teams to ensure the end product meets the client’s needs.
  • Monitor application performance and provide optimization recommendations.
  • Stay up to date with the latest technologies and industry trends.

Requirements24

  • 6+ years of experience building client–server applications, with proven delivery in both frontend and backend.
  • Strong FE development experience.
  • Strong JavaScript / TypeScript proficiency and solid fundamentals in HTML5, CSS3 (Sass/Less), responsive design, and cross-browser compatibility.
  • Strong experience with React and modern frontend tooling, including React Router, Webpack, and component styling (e.g., styled-components).
  • State management experience with Redux (and middleware such as Saga, if applicable to the project).
  • Experience designing scalable, secure, and performant frontend applications.
  • Strong proficiency in Java (Java 21+) and deep understanding of OOP principles.
  • Strong hands-on experience with Spring Framework: Spring Boot, Spring Core, Spring Web.
  • Solid knowledge of software design patterns, data structures, and application/solution architecture principles.
  • Strong knowledge of RESTful services and API design best practices.
  • Practical experience with SQL and NoSQL databases.
  • Experience with messaging systems such as Kafka and/or RabbitMQ.
  • Strong testing skills with JUnit, Mockito (and unit/integration testing practices).
  • Understanding of Java Memory Model (JMM) and Garbage Collection (GC).
  • Familiarity with build tools: Maven and/or Gradle.
  • Proficiency with HTML5 and CSS3 (Sass/Less).
  • Expertise in building responsive layouts.
  • Principles of cross-browser development.
  • Experience in frontend application scalability, performance and security.
  • Familiarity with Docker (containerization) and modern delivery practices.
  • Proficiency with Git and version control workflows.
  • Knowledge of information security principles and secure development practices.
  • Experience working with AWS (cloud-native services is a plus).
  • Bachelor’s/Master’s degree in Computer Science, Software Engineering, or a related technical field.
Senior Fullstack Engineer (JS/React+Java)
View Original